  • Six O'Clock News

    Marco Rubio says the US expects its operation in Iran to end within weeks

    2026-03-27 | 30 min.
    The US Secretary of State, Marco Rubio, has told a meeting of G7 foreign ministers in France that the war with Iran will continue for another two to four weeks. Also: The conflict in the Middle East has pushed the average price of a litre of petrol in the UK above 150 pence for the first time in nearly two years. And the competition watchdog begins a probe into fake and misleading online reviews.
  • Six O'Clock News

    Bereaved families who faced delays accessing their relatives' premium bonds will receive refunds

    2026-03-26 | 30 min.
    The state-owned National Savings and Investments bank has announced plans to reunite tens of thousands of people with their money, after a fault with its bereavement claim process. Also: Reports from Iran say it has responded through intermediaries to a US plan to end the conflict in the Middle East. And the International Olympic Committee has introduced a ban on transgender women taking part in female categories across all sports.
  • Six O'Clock News

    Meta and Google are found liable for a woman's addiction to social media

    2026-03-25 | 30 min.
    A jury in California has found the owners of Instagram and YouTube liable for a young woman's addiction to social media from early childhood. Also: Iran appears to have rejected a US proposal to end the war, with a senior security official saying the fighting would stop only when its conditions were met. And Dame Sarah Mullally is officially installed as the 106th Archbishop of Canterbury.
  • Six O'Clock News

    The owner of Royal Mail apologises for late deliveries

    2026-03-24 | 30 min.
    The owner of Royal Mail, Daniel Kretinsky, has apologised for the late arrival of millions of letters, but has denied that the business is in decline. Also: China's foreign minister has joined efforts to broker talks between Iran and the United States. And the Snooker World Championship will stay at Sheffield's Crucible Theatre until at least 2045.
  • Six O'Clock News

    President Trump says talks are taking place to end the war with Iran

    2026-03-23 | 30 min.
    President Trump has said the US and Iran have found "major points of agreement" and he's called off the immediate threat of strikes on Iranian power plants. Also: The Governor of the Bank of England joins Sir Keir Starmer at emergency Cobra talks to discuss how to tackle the rising cost of living. And trains on the new HS2 rail line between Birmingham and London may run slower than planned.
